When I study any book in the Bible, I usually review relevant aspects including words. In Ecclesiastes, Hebel and Ruach are the main words which relate to vanity , but there are a few others.

This are the lists I put together for my study.

Word other than Hebel and Ruach for Vanity
In Qohelet – Ecclesiastes
בֹּאר   bore  bowr: cistern
Ecclesiastes 12:6 HEB: הַגַּלְגַּ֖ל אֶל־ הַבּֽוֹר׃ NAS: and the wheel at the cistern is crushed;
חָסֵר    khaw-sare’   chaser: to lack, need, be lacking, decrease
Ecclesiastes 4:8 HEB: אֲנִ֣י עָמֵ֗ל וּמְחַסֵּ֤ר אֶת־ נַפְשִׁי֙ NAS: am I laboring and depriving myself
Ecclesiastes 9:8 HEB: רֹאשְׁךָ֥ אַל־ יֶחְסָֽר׃ NAS: and let not oil be lacking on your head.
כַּד   kad    kad: a jar
Ecclesiastes 12:6 HEB: הַזָּהָ֑ב וְתִשָּׁ֤בֶר כַּד֙ עַל־ הַמַּבּ֔וּעַ NAS: is crushed, the pitcher by the well
